GUEST LECTURE of Professor Beatrice Bonafé - 12.1.2026

GUEST LECTURE OF PROFESSOR BEATRICE BONAFÉ - 12.1.2026

On Monday, 12 January 2026, we had the pleasure of welcoming Professor Beatrice Bonafé (Paris–Panthéon-Assas University) as a guest lecturer in the context of the 2025–26 Fundamentals of Public International Law course of the LL.M. in International and European Law at the School of Law, NKUA.
